PC3 and the Bonner Center are hosting the fourth annual “Reduce for Good Use” campaign to promote the recycling of unwanted items by students at the end of the semester as they leave TCNJ campus dorms and off campus housing.
The Rescue Mission of Trenton will be collecting unwanted and re-usable donations for their restore. Items that will be collected include clothing, furniture, electronics, kitchenware, and non-perishable food. All proceeds will benefit the Rescue Mission of Trenton, which provides services the homeless population in the Trenton area. By collecting and donating unwanted items from students as they prepare for summer vacation, “Reduce for Good Use” will also decrease the expenses associated with trash bulk pick-ups at The College of New Jersey.
